The Financial Management Group (FMG) provides financial, tax and treasury services to all areas of Macquarie. The Transfer Pricing (TP) team is looking for a Manager to join their New York office. This role will be part of a pool of specialist global transfer pricing team members with staff in Sydney, New York and London, working closely with Group Tax and the Tax Reporting team. It offers diverse exposure to transfer pricing issues working on new transactions and businesses across the Group.
In this role, the person will work closely with the executives from the Business Units at both junior and senior levels Briefing external tax advisors in order to obtain written advice and opinions and providing Transfer Pricing advice in relation to all cross border dealings of the Macquarie Group involving the Americas Region. This will include:
- Liaising with the business areas in relation to various transfer pricing issues that arise daily with a particular focus on the Americas region.
- Oversight and involvement in preparation of transfer pricing documentation including assistance with preparation of functional analysis and benchmarking for the various businesses in key jurisdictions in the Americas region.
- Consideration of transfer pricing issues relating to new transactions.
- Communication and liaison with other TP team members and the Business Unit Advisory team on new transactions involving cross border dealings.
- General transfer pricing research including analysis of recent cases, legislation and government announcements, especially in relation to investment banking activities.
- Liaising with external advisors where appropriate.
- Assistance with responding to revenue authority queries where required in audit and review situations.
- Assisting in the review and preparation of the international related party disclosures in the income tax returns for the US tax returns.
